Output 63ad8c7b5d7c14b8108e9a5a7fc6e5cdf5cb140165c4c09f41a5abd1e032195b:0

value
101082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d846348c6f90729a7a65fff50fede04dd42889ae OP_EQUAL
address
3MQZyvhWmJPtNRwjmS7yGxQAWChA7YALhD
transaction
63ad8c7b5d7c14b8108e9a5a7fc6e5cdf5cb140165c4c09f41a5abd1e032195b
confirmations
273527
spent
true